下載本文檔
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
1、實(shí)驗(yàn)二香農(nóng)編碼的計(jì)算與分析、實(shí)驗(yàn)?zāi)康?、理解香農(nóng)第一定理指出平均碼長(zhǎng)與信源之間的關(guān)系2、加深理解香農(nóng)編碼具有的重要理論意義。3、掌握Shannon編碼的原理。4、掌握Shannon編碼的方法和步驟。5、熟悉shannnon編碼的各種效率、實(shí)驗(yàn)環(huán)境wi ndows XP,MATLAB 7、實(shí)驗(yàn)原理香農(nóng)第一定理:設(shè)離散無記憶信源為Ss1 s2 .sqPP(s1) p(s2) . p(sq)熵為H(S),其N次擴(kuò)展信源為SN12 .qP P( 1) P( 2) . p( q)熵為H(S)。碼符號(hào)集X= (x1,x2,xr )。先對(duì)信源SN進(jìn)行編碼,總可以找到一種編碼方法,構(gòu)成惟一可以碼,使S中每個(gè)信
2、源符號(hào)所需的平均碼長(zhǎng)滿足:H( S)1 LnH( S)logr N N logrNs/VrH一lnnmH NqNLn是平均碼長(zhǎng)LNp( i ) ii是i對(duì)應(yīng)的碼字長(zhǎng)度四、實(shí)驗(yàn)內(nèi)容1、根據(jù)實(shí)驗(yàn)原理,設(shè)計(jì)shannon編碼方法,在給定si s2 s3 s4 s5 s6 s7=0.010.170.190.100.150.180.2條件下,實(shí)現(xiàn)香農(nóng)編碼并算出編碼效率。2、請(qǐng)自己構(gòu)造兩個(gè)信源空間,根據(jù)求 Sha nnon編碼結(jié)果說明其物理意義五、實(shí)驗(yàn)過程每個(gè)實(shí)驗(yàn)項(xiàng)目包括:1)設(shè)計(jì)思路2)實(shí)驗(yàn)中出現(xiàn)的問題及解決方法;要求:1)有標(biāo)準(zhǔn)的實(shí)驗(yàn)報(bào)告 (10分)2)程序設(shè)計(jì)和基本算法合理(30分)3)實(shí)驗(yàn)仿真具備
3、合理性(30分)4)實(shí)驗(yàn)分析合理(20分)5)能清晰的對(duì)實(shí)驗(yàn)中出現(xiàn)的問題進(jìn)行分析并提出解決方案(10分)附錄:程序設(shè)計(jì)與算法描述參考(1)按降序排列概率的函數(shù)%p,x=array(P)為按降序排序的函數(shù)%P為信源的概率矢量,x為概率元素的下標(biāo)矢量 %P為排序后返回的信源的概率矢量%x為排序后返回的概率元素的下標(biāo)矢量%*%Qfunction p,x=array(P)n=le ngth(P);X=1: n;P=P;X;for i=1: nmax=P(1,i);maxN=i;MAX=P(:,i);for j=i:nif(max1)if (i n)for k=(maxN-1):-1:iP(:,k+1)
4、=P(:,k);endendendP(:,i)=MAX;endP=P(1,:);x=P(2,:);(2) Shannon編碼算法% shannon編碼生成器 %函數(shù)說明:% W,L,q=shannon(p) 為 Shannon 編碼函數(shù) % p為信源的概率矢量,W為編碼返回的碼字% L為編碼返回的平均碼字長(zhǎng)度,q為編碼概率 %* function W,L,q =sha nnon(p)%提示錯(cuò)誤信息%if (le ngth(fi nd(p10e-10)error(Not a po nent do n ot add up to 1)% 判斷是否符合概率和為1endp,x=array(p);% 2)
5、計(jì)算代碼組長(zhǎng)度II=ceil(-log2(p);% 3)計(jì)算累加概率PP(1)=0;n=len gth(p);for i=2: nP(i)=P(i-1)+p(i-1);end% 4)求得二進(jìn)制代碼組W% a)將十進(jìn)制數(shù)轉(zhuǎn)為二進(jìn)制數(shù)for i=1: nfor j=1:l(i)temp(i,j)=fIoor(P(i)*2);P(i)=P(i)*2-temp(i,j);endend% b)給W賦ASCII碼值,用于顯示二進(jìn)制代碼組Wfor i=1: nfor j=1:l(i)if (temp(i,j)=0)W(i,j)=48;elseW(i,j)=49;endendendL=sum(p.*l); %
6、計(jì)算平均碼字長(zhǎng)度H=en tropy1(p,2);% 計(jì)算信源熵q=H/L; %計(jì)算編碼效率for i=1: nBi=x(i);end% n, m=size(W);% TEMP=32*o nes( n,6);% W=W,TEMP;% W=W;% n, m=size(W);% W=reshape(W,1, n*m);% W=spri ntf(%s,W);m,n=size(W);TEMP=bla nks(m);W=W,TEMP,TEMP,TEMP;m,n=size(W);W=reshape(W,1,m* n);s0=很好!輸入正確,編碼結(jié)果如下:;s1=Shannon編碼所得碼字 W:;s2=Shannon編碼平均碼字
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025糧油銷售合同范本
- 打字員的勞動(dòng)合同書
- 印刷品訂貨合同格式
- 2025房屋商用租賃合同范本
- 2025農(nóng)機(jī)社會(huì)化服務(wù)作業(yè)合同(合同版本)
- 醫(yī)療機(jī)構(gòu)采購(gòu)與供應(yīng)合同
- 配音演員聘用合同范本
- 探索在線技能培訓(xùn)的新模式
- 指點(diǎn)迷津筑夢(mèng)未來主題班會(huì)
- 技術(shù)進(jìn)口合同范本
- 2024年高中一年級(jí)數(shù)學(xué)考試題及答案
- 2023年全國(guó)中小學(xué)思政課教師網(wǎng)絡(luò)培訓(xùn)研修總結(jié)心得體會(huì)
- CDE網(wǎng)站申請(qǐng)人之窗欄目介紹及用戶操作手冊(cè)
- 車班班長(zhǎng)工作總結(jié)5篇
- 行業(yè)會(huì)計(jì)比較(第三版)PPT完整全套教學(xué)課件
- 值機(jī)業(yè)務(wù)與行李運(yùn)輸實(shí)務(wù)(第3版)高職PPT完整全套教學(xué)課件
- 高考英語語法填空專項(xiàng)訓(xùn)練(含解析)
- 42式太極劍劍譜及動(dòng)作說明(吳阿敏)
- 部編版語文小學(xué)五年級(jí)下冊(cè)第一單元集體備課(教材解讀)
- 仁愛英語九年級(jí)下冊(cè)單詞表(中英文)
- 危險(xiǎn)化學(xué)品企業(yè)安全生產(chǎn)標(biāo)準(zhǔn)化課件
評(píng)論
0/150
提交評(píng)論